Area Manager Remote & Hybrid Only Jobs in Minnesota
An Area Manager in the retail industry is responsible for managing and overseeing the operations of several stores within a specific geographical area. They develop and implement strategies to increase sales, improve customer service, and ensure that all stores are adhering to the company's standards and policies. Area Managers also monitor market trends, analyze sales data, provide training and support to store managers, ensure compliance with health and safety regulations, and liaise with senior management to report on store performance and implement company initiatives.
Required skills for an Area Manager include strong leadership and organizational abilities, excellent communication and interpersonal skills, problem-solving capabilities, and proficiency in data analysis and reporting. Furthermore, they should have a deep understanding of retail management and customer service principles. A bachelor's degree in business or a related field is typically required, and professional certification in retail management, such as the Certified Retail Professional (CRP) credential, can be beneficial. Prior to becoming an Area Manager, a person may hold roles such as Store Manager, Assistant Store Manager, or Retail Supervisor.
